The next political elections have ended up at the centre of the debate on È sempre Cartabianca , the Rete 4 programme hosted by Bianca Berlinguer.
Among the guests was Mauro Corona , who during the debate with the host and Mario Giordano outlined the possible future scenario, focusing in particular on Giorgia Meloni and Roberto Vannacci. The writer hypothesized a rapprochement between the two , going so far as to indicate a very high percentage: " Meloni and Vannacci will form a single unit and win with 70%.
I have said this and I affirm it . "
A prediction that surprised Berlinguer, who intervened with a " Really? " Corona, however, did not backtrack: " I said this and I affirm it. Absolutely . " The reference to 70% remains, of course, the writer's personal assessment, expressed during the televised debate and not linked to a result already achieved.
Corona's criticisms of the center-left and previous statements on Vannacci
During the broadcast, the conversation then shifted to the center-left . When asked by Bianca Berlinguer, " So the center-left is losing spectacularly? " , Corona attributed the area's difficulties mainly to divisions between the various political forces . " But that doesn't exist . When I hear a person from the center-left say: 'Never again with that guy.' When I hear another famous person who destroyed the Forestry Corps say: 'Not with that guy, not with that other guy.' They're all roosters in the same henhouse . "
This isn't the first time Corona has spoken out about Roberto Vannacci's political future. In June, during a bet with Enzo Iacchetti, he predicted a 12% result for him, stating, "He'll get 12%. I'll buy you a dinner in Casso ." More recently, he pointed to the MEP as a potential point of reference for a segment of the electorate, also attributing a role for the media in his growing visibility . The issue of possible alliances, however, remains open: Vannacci has stated that Futuro Nazionale considers the center-right its "natural interlocutor ," specifying, however, that any agreements should be based on shared programs and principles.
